Familiar faces reign over EDC 2015 lineup

Insomniac employed a very clever mechanism for delivering the lineup for Electric Daisy Carnival 2015. Instead of just releasing the roster via the usual lineup poster, it released a code last night that fans had to decipher, followed by a lineup poster with all the acts written in that code. The Internet descended upon and made short work of the poster, and voilà—we had a lineup for the June 19-21 event 12 hours before any traditional announcement or press release.

If only Insomniac were half as innovative with the lineup itself. Many of the notable names on the hefty list—listed in full below, and with additions to come, according to Insomniac—are old hat to EDC veterans and Las Vegas clubbers. To wit: Tiësto will play his fifth EDC Las Vegas in a row, as will Afrojack. Fellow regulars Calvin Harris, Kaskade, Hardwell and Armin van Buuren will also return.

It’s not just EDM déjà vu—several bass music and house DJs from previous EDC Las Vegas lineups also resurface, which is a little confounding given the growing visibility of both those scenes. Techno act Umek will log his fifth local EDC, and Excision, Camo & Crooked and John Digweed will have played four of them.

Insomniac has routinely underplayed the importance of the musical performers it books, claiming it’s the attendees who are the real headliners. But relying on so many previous participants means risking fatigue among attendees and gives the impression of a half-hearted curation, especially when EDC's competitors have shown a more discernible evolution by comparison. Miami’s Ultra Music Festival in March (which can also be guilty of rebooking) now has a considerable slate of live headliners to complement the DJs, and in eight years Hard Summer Music Festival in August has quickly grown from being a niche event to drawing over 80,000 a day in Los Angeles, the city from which EDC exiled. In fact, with zero artist overlap between EDC and Hard's upcoming event—and rampant talk of stringent no-compete clauses suggesting performers could only play one fest or the other—has the former, now in its 19th year, lost some of its booking might to the up-and-comer?

Still: There’s gold to be mined in the EDC 2015 roster if you’re a fan of electronic dance music. It locked down relevant and rising names like Flume, Galantis, Disclosure (albeit a DJ set) and Duke Dumont, the latter being one of the few a) live performers at EDC and b) international hitmakers to resist the lure of Vegas clubland. Mark Knight, another infrequent presence in the 702, will also bring his live show to the Speedway.

There are a handful of back-to-back (and back-to-back-to-back) teamings flecked throughout the poster, including a pairing of Green Velvet and Claude VonStroke. The oft-ignored soulful side of house gets representation by veteran Dimitri From Paris. German techno legend Chris Liebing will make his EDC Las Vegas debut, as will Moby, who mysteriously dropped off the 2012 lineup (though it’s uncertain whether he’ll perform a DJ or live set).

Also notable: Insomniac remains committed to its Basscon stage, given the hardstyle genre’s sizable representation here. There’s also a healthy compliment of newbies and under-the-radar names who are easily overlooked in initial lineup scans and worth investigating online. And those hoping to cheer on a fellow local will be able to check out EDM/mash-up DJ 3LAU, who made his EDC debut last year at the gigantic Kinetic Field stage.
